The book is a lively and entertaining account of the origins and history of the Tour, the experiences of those rich adventurous young travellers who embarked upon it, of the Europe of the 18th and early 19th centuries as seen through their eyes  customs and people, as well as its art and architecture. The author also discusses the effect that the tool had upon the development of taste in England, and upon private and public art collections, buildings and patronage, fashions and food.  Front fold over blurb Size: 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all. 256 pages. please refer to accompanying picture (s).
